The beautiful natural landscapes and developed rural limits specifying the local area offer a perfect breeding place for extremely aggressive subterranean timber pests. These destructive bugs reside in extensive underground nests, continuously tunneling through the soil looking for cellulose products to sustain their complex social media networks. Since they take a trip within hidden mud tubes and consume structural lumber from the inside out, an active infestation can quickly prosper unnoticed for numerous months. By the time homeowner discover visual warning signs like bubbling paint, drooping window frames, or hollow sounding timber, significant damage has generally currently took place, highlighting the immediate need for regular professional evaluations.

In New South Wales, normal structure insurance seldom, if ever, reimburses structural or visual damage inflicted by wood‑boring insects, leaving homeowners to carry the expensive task of swapping out damaged wall studs, bearers, and roofing trusses. A detailed assessment conducted by a qualified regional specialist can spot present infestations, identify past damage, and determine ecological aspects that increase vulnerability such as leaking pipes, bad sub‑floor ventilation, or garden beds positioned against exterior walls. Tackling these issues promptly develops an inhospitable setting for termites and prevents issues from establishing.

Various building designs present unique structural vulnerabilities that foraging pests are quick to exploit. Older homes with suspended timber floors and damp subfloor crawl spaces offer simple access paths for bugs seeking wetness, whereas contemporary buildings constructed on concrete pieces deal with dangers from pests breaching border seals or tracking up utility pipe penetrations. Seasoned local specialists utilize sophisticated thermal imaging video cameras, wetness meters, and acoustic sounding devices to find concealed activity behind plaster walls, below floorboards, and within tight roofing system cavities without interfering with the home environment.
